AMD A10-7870K Ashes of the Singularity: Escalation Benchmarks - Can A10-7870K Run Ashes of the Singularity: Escalation?

Mid-range Desktop processor released in 2015 with 4 cores and 4 threads. With base clock at 3.9GHz, max speed at 4.1GHz, and a 95W power rating. A10-7870K is based on the Godavari 28nm family and part of the A10 series.
